Output 66c8a249d84cae92140df369ef283f89ba09bcbb1887eeb361740ccc17dd2a09:1

value
7810466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1bfd6351cc63cc40f250bae87bf30b357809143 OP_EQUAL
address
3HtsLYmwUND8rUxvMV5Y4WDkdkZGozX2vU
transaction
66c8a249d84cae92140df369ef283f89ba09bcbb1887eeb361740ccc17dd2a09
confirmations
565172
spent
true